The Honda Fit is known for its practicality, spacious interior, and fuel efficiency. With various trims available, potential buyers often find themselves comparing the Honda Fit Base vs Sport. Each trim offers unique features that cater to different preferences and budgets. In this article, we will delve into the key differences between these two trims to help you make an informed decision.
The Base trim of the Honda Fit is designed for budget-conscious buyers who still want a reliable vehicle. Here are some key features of the Base trim:
While it may lack some of the advanced features found in higher trims, the Base trim offers a solid foundation for those who prioritize functionality over frills.
The Sport trim adds a bit more flair and technology, making it an attractive option for those looking for enhanced features. Here are some highlights:
The Sport trim is ideal for buyers who seek a more dynamic driving experience and additional tech features, making it a popular choice among younger drivers.
When considering the Honda Fit Base vs Sport, value comes down to individual needs. If you are looking for a practical vehicle without additional costs, the Base trim is an excellent choice. However, if you want a few more features and a sportier feel, the Sport trim justifies its higher price tag with added benefits.
Ultimately, both trims offer great value within their respective price ranges. Your decision should reflect your lifestyle, driving preferences, and budget. By weighing the features and costs of each trim, you can find the perfect Honda Fit that meets your needs.
